Teachers' and schoolmates' reactions to pupils' problem behavior
VOLMUTOVÁ, Simona
This bachelor thesis deals with problem or disorder behavior of primary school children and resulting teachers and classmates reactions. In the theoretical part I describe the difference between problematic and disorder behavior, I introduce the characteristics of discipline and behavioral disorders. I define basic terms like etiology, classification, prevention and behavioral disorder therapy. The last chapter of the theoretical part mentions institutions cooperating with the schools regarding this issue. The practical part shows the results of my observations and interviews. I tried to find out how this children problematic behavior manifests itself during the classes, whether they themselves are aware of it, whether their classmates notice it, and how they eventually react to it. I examined the same for teachers, i.e. what behavior disturbs them during lessons and how they react to it. I have found that classmates perceived problematic students, sometimes they also mind their behavior because they cannot concentrate on teaching. But this is not a reason for them to separate them from the group, on the contary, they are mostly friends with them. Teachers resent the insolence, vulgar expression and inappropriate alerting on yourself. The teacher must find a suitable way for each pupil to solve problems with him.
